The Iowa Department of Human Rights (DHR) brings strength to Iowa's rich heritage. Our three divisions - Community Action Agencies, Community Advocacy and Services, and Criminal and Juvenile Justice Planning - work to reduce cultural, social, and economic barriers to opportunities for Iowans to succeed.

World Refugee Day
On World Refugee Day (June 20), Iowa Department of Human Rights Director San Wong and Deputy Director Monica Stone were speakers at the Ubuntu Leadership Summit. They led attendees through an exercise where they learned how state dollars are allocated to support immigrant and refugee families. Attendees also shared their immigration and refugee stories.

Building Bridges
On June 19, 2023 (Juneteenth), The Office on the Status of African Americans hosted the "Building Bridges" community forum . At Building Bridges, community leaders and members came together to discuss and highlight solutions to the challenges of building bridges within the African, African American communities.
